Transaction 56bc139f8a51a6d7b06061b492826c5faf2ae7e6f8b0566e7aab8754786057e3

5 Input
2 Outputs
  • 56bc139f8a51a6d7b06061b492826c5faf2ae7e6f8b0566e7aab8754786057e3:0
  • value  65626703
    address  3FmYoxYG5bb4JYf9WGAf7YscKcmMAYYMtE
  • 56bc139f8a51a6d7b06061b492826c5faf2ae7e6f8b0566e7aab8754786057e3:1
  • value  10740206
    address  3C9yMjK26hawwheLLtTg56bBC3pNJZdCTv